## Env Vars — Garage Feed

Quick notes for the sync: the Stallwick occupancy feed now pushes counts from all four downtown decks every 30 seconds. `GF_POLL_MS` and `GF_DECK_FILTER` behave as before, no drama there. The only gotcha is the upstream sensor gateway now requires an auth credential instead of IP allowlisting, so that has to live in the env file. Put the credential line right below this paragraph.

secret setting of fajof-tagep: VAULT_KEY13=796f7aba7157f

## Authentication

FieldTrace plugins must authenticate even when the app runs in offline mode. Requests are queued locally and signed with the SyncBridge key, then replayed once connectivity returns. Plugins never read the key directly; the FieldTrace SDK injects it at sync time. For local testing against the SyncBridge staging stub, use the key below.

service key, tawip-kajeg: qvz2-3v

## v2.8 — Locker access flow update

The Tumblebox laundry-locker app now issues a fresh access code when a pickup window is extended, instead of reusing the original code. Expired codes show a clear error with a resend option. Support note: customers on older firmware may see a short delay before the new code activates. Route any stuck-locker reports to the owner named below.

approver of hahog-hahap = Ulaath Praael

Minutes — Management Meeting, Pellworth Plant Capacity. Attending: ops, finance, and the Grayline product team. Quick recap: demand for the Auric valve line keeps outpacing the second shift, so we agreed to add a third shift rather than commit capex to a new line this year. Finance to model labor cost impact by Friday. Tooling refresh deferred one quarter. Everyone felt the cautious route was right. Context on where this fits strategically appears just below.

board note of kadug-tawig: Only 5 of the 100 pilot accounts renewed Oliath, so a churn review is set for April 15.